Talk Show: 2019 Elections, “The Young, The Voters”

Universitas Widyatama, in collaboration with the Ministry of Communication and Information Technology, held a 2019 Election Talk Show with the theme “The Young, The Voters” at the Widyatama University Rectorate Building A, 4th floor, on Monday (8/10).

The speakers were Rifki Ali Mubarok, Head of the West Java Provincial Election Commission (KPUD); Hendra Guntara, Head of the Bandung City KNPI Regional Representative Council (DPD); Hendrasmo, Special Staff to the Director General of Public Information and Communication; and Islahuzzaman, Rector of Universitas Widyatama.

Rifki Ali Mubarok, Chairman of the West Java KPUD, explained the elements of elections, namely election participants, voters, and the campaign process. In this 21st century millennium era, it is certain that social media has become one of the most effective places for campaigning.

The rapid circulation of information, if not used wisely by the younger generation, can have fatal consequences. Take, for example, the recent hoax that became a hot topic of discussion and a national issue. The hope is that the younger generation will now be skeptical of the information that circulates, said Hendrasmo, Special Staff to the Director General of Public Information and Communication.

The Rector of Universitas Widyatama, Islahuzzaman, explained the importance of the role of educational institutions in countering hoaxes by creating a young generation with character, national insight, and instilling an optimistic and skeptical attitude towards circulating issues.

In addition, the Chairman of the DPD KNPI Bandung City, Hendra Guntara, spoke about the importance of the younger generation in electoral activities. The younger generation/students, as agents of social change, must always be smart and wise in facing various issues today, especially those related to hoaxes. “Because hoaxes are more dangerous than corruptors. Corruptors steal people’s money, hoaxes steal common sense,” he concluded.
